Voting has started in parts of  Anambra State to elect a governor for another four years.

Governor Willie Obiano’ tenure ends March next year and 37 candidates, including Obiano are vying for the office.

Accreditation started at 8 am in some areas as stipulated by the electoral umpire’ the INEC, but in some areas was delayed for some time.

Contrary to earlier fears of low turniut due to the warning by the Independent People’s of Biafra (IPOB) many people turned out for the poll.

Among the early people who turned out for accreditation were Obiano and his wife who were joined by a large supporters as well as the APGA national Chairman, Victor Oye.

There was adequate security within Anambra as well as at the different borders of the state.

Police had deployed their aerial surveillance helicopter at the Akanu Ibiam International Airport Enugu while the soldiers carried out intensive search at the Onitsha/ Asaba entry point of the state.

Election monitors said they were satisfied with the distribution of electoral material by INEC and hoped the exercise would be free, fair and credible all the way.

But one area of concern was that the Youth Corps members trained by INEC for the election were later pull out with nobody knowing exactly what role they were assigned to.
